Output 32217b101bfcb4d9a1e2ab8561dba696020ef657de619cc0bb57d5f1f7f844c9:80

value
331660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d412d48c0b1f2904b2b2365f71c6011b8321a1c4 OP_EQUAL
address
3M2MjZWb445TbA3xLfg3a7sn21Pzmp73qi
transaction
32217b101bfcb4d9a1e2ab8561dba696020ef657de619cc0bb57d5f1f7f844c9
confirmations
363152
spent
true